Frequently Asked Questions

1. How much do dental implants really cost in Dallas?
The cost of dental implants can vary based on several factors, including the number of implants needed, the complexity of your case (e.g., if bone grafting is required), and the type of materials used. During your consultation at The Dental Method, Dr. Daniel Stegall will provide a personalized treatment plan and a clear breakdown of all associated costs.

2. Is the dental implant procedure painful?
Most patients report that the dental implant procedure is less uncomfortable than they anticipated, often comparable to a routine tooth extraction. We use local anesthesia to ensure you're comfortable during the procedure, and we'll discuss post-operative pain management to keep you comfortable during healing.

3. How long does the entire dental implant process usually take?
The complete dental implant process can vary, typically taking several months from initial placement to the final crown. This includes time for the implant to integrate with your jawbone (osseointegration), which is crucial for long-term success. We'll outline a detailed timeline specific to your case during your consultation.

4. Does dental insurance cover dental implants?
While coverage varies, some dental insurance plans may cover a portion of the costs associated with dental implants. Our team at The Dental Method is experienced in working with insurance providers and can help you understand your benefits and maximize your coverage.

5. What if I don't have enough bone for an implant?
If you have insufficient bone density, bone grafting may be recommended to create a stable foundation for the implant. This is a common and highly successful procedure, and Dr. Daniel Stegall will assess your bone health during your initial exam and discuss all appropriate options for you.
